Peggy A. Frenya | 1939 – 2019 |

Peggy A. Frenya, 80, passed away Sunday, June 16, 2019 at Sunshine Meadows, Buhler, KS.

Peggy was born May 28, 1939 in Platter, OK and was the daughter of Delmer and Loma Smith. On December 16, 1961 she married Harold R. Frenya in Ponca, OK.

She was an active member of Westside Baptist Church, Hutchinson and enjoyed taking part of all the activities the church would have to offer. Peggy had several hobbies throughout her life that she enjoyed doing, she crocheted, played cards with her friends, went camping with her family but her favorite was rooting for her Kansas City Chiefs football and Royals baseball. Peggy had worked as an office manager for a realty office prior to retiring.

Peggy was preceded in death by her parents, husband Harold, a son Kirt Frenya, a brother Bob Smith, two sisters, Gladys Smith and Barbara Staton and two grandchildren.

She is survived by two sons, Robert (Patty) Frenya of Russell Springs, KY, Douglas Frenya of Rome, GA; two daughters, Lorelei (Peter) Groen of Chandler, MN, Rhonda (Tim) Ramsey of Haven, KS; ten grandchildren and fourteen great grandchildren.
